The cheapest way to get from Brussels Central Station to Calais Ferry Port is to bus which costs €19 - €40 and takes 4h 39m.
The fastest way to get from Brussels Central Station to Calais Ferry Port is to drive which takes 2h 3m and costs €30 - €45.
No, there is no direct bus from Brussels Central Station station to Calais Ferry Port. However, there are services departing from Brussels-North train station and arriving at Calais via . The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 4h 39m.
No, there is no direct train from Brussels Central Station to Calais Ferry Port. However, there are services departing from Bruxelles-Central and arriving at Calais Ville via Brussel-Zuid / Bruxelles-Midi and Lille Europe.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2h 50m.
The distance between Brussels Central Station and Calais Ferry Port is 216 km. The road distance is 199.1 km.
The best way to get from Brussels Central Station to Calais Ferry Port without a car is to train which takes 2h 50m and costs €35 - €80.
It takes approximately 2h 50m to get from Brussels Central Station to Calais Ferry Port, including transfers.
Brussels Central Station to Calais Ferry Port bus services, operated by FlixBus, depart from Brussels-North train station.
Brussels Central Station to Calais Ferry Port train services, operated by Belgian Railways (NMBS/SNCB), depart from Bruxelles-Central station.
The best way to get from Brussels Central Station to Calais Ferry Port is to train which takes 2h 50m and costs €35 - €80.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s €19 - €40 and takes 4h 39m.
